Course Description:

This course is an introduction to modern particle physics. Starting from relativistic quantum mechanics, we will discuss elementary quantum field theory. The goal of the class will be to compute standard processes in quantum electrodynamics to lowest order in perturbation theory. If time allows we will also discuss renormalization and loop corrections within QED.

The students are recommended to have taken advanced quantum mechanics before
